I just tried to get prices on Spirit Air to go from Providence to Santo Domingo in October and I got a message that said " Seasonal Service To/From Providence Ends April 30 2007". I called to get details of if/when it may start again and I was told " it has not been decided yet". I was told to use the route map online to get more information but that does not indicate any changes. And I was fast approaching a free trip with miles on Spirit. Low man again!! Is there a way to get more infomation about the changes? This same thing happened to me last year on US Air when I hit 30,000 miles they changed to only one trip a week from Boston and raised the miles needed to 60,000. It is getting tough not to use American. I know Delta also had a flight through Atlanta but the timing and price of the Spirit flights will be missed.

For some inexplicable reason, Spirit has relegated ALL Providence flights to "Seasonal Service." For whatever reason, it is now back to using Boston until the Providence flights are reinstated.

By the way, Spirit does have flights from Boston to Santo Domingo so your miles are safe for the moment.
